Hello all,
Quick question about wireless cards in an HP Folio 13!
I was thinking about buying this computer, and wondered if it's possible to install an Intel Centrino Advanced-N 6230 in place of the card that's already in it. I've been seeing things about HP not letting you use certain cards, and just wondered if this card would work?
Thanks in advance!

Hi,
This is from the manual:
Supports the following WLAN formats:
● Intel® Centrino® Wireless-N 1030 + Bluetooth combo w/ *2 antennas (802.11 b/g/n, Bluetooth 3.0)
● Atheros 9485GN 802.11b/g/n 1×1 WiFi and 3012 Bluetooth 4.0 Combo Adapter
● Broadcom 4313GN 802.11b/g/n 1×1 WiFi and 20702 Bluetooth 4.0 Combo Adapter

As I type I am on phone with HP Support. turns out product number 631956-001 is identified as for Intel Centrino 6230 in the HP Maintenance and Service Guide for the laptop I have, BUT this part number is actual for the Intel wireless n 1030 card.
I ordered 2 cards of 631956-001 with tech support help, becauase I wanted wireless n 5GHZ BUT HP sent me Intel 1030 card, which is no better than what I had. SO it seems HP has the same part number related to different wireless cards. Now I need to send back what I received and HP support guy is so confused and can barely speak english.
He is saying to go buy the part from a local store. I told him some postings on support pages say the HP BIOS restricts to certain cards. he said he never heard about that.

I had the same problem. The maintance guide has the wrong part number for the Advanced N-6230, I had to return that part. I did order 636672-001 from HP which is the right part number for the 6230. Now my system will not boot with the 6230 installed. I have a DV7 Quad NB. Guess the System ROM for the notebook needs to be updated?
